What is AI CRM?

At its core, AI-powered CRM represents a fusion of cutting-edge technology with traditional CRM functionalities. This transformative integration brings forth a new era in customer interactions, where machines equipped with cognitive capabilities navigate through tasks, glean insights, and elevate the entire spectrum of CRM processes.

AI CRM tools leverage the prowess of machine learning, predictive analysis, automation, and sentiment analysis. It’s not merely a technological upgrade; it’s a paradigm shift that propels customer engagement, enhances efficiency, refines segmentation, optimizes lead management, and accelerates deal closures.

HubSpot CRM

HubSpot CRM is a robust player in the customer relationship management landscape, providing a comprehensive platform that seamlessly integrates marketing, sales, and customer service features.

Its dedication to innovation and education, exemplified by HubSpot Academy, positions it as a preferred solution for businesses looking for a unified and AI-enhanced strategy in handling customer relationships.

Key Features HubSpot CRM:

1. ChatSpot Integration:

  • Intelligent Automation: Seamlessly connects with HubSpot CRM, streamlining data gathering and task automation.
  • Chat-Based Commands: Users can request actions through chat-based commands, from sending emails to generating custom reports.
  • Data-Driven Email Enhancement: Empowers users to write and send emails to prospects based on data from previous interactions.

2. Generative AI Capabilities:

  • Content Crafting: AI-driven content generation for emails, social media captions, and more.
  • Custom Report Building: Users can articulate report requirements in natural language, facilitating swift and efficient report generation.

3. Predictive Lead Scoring:

  • Machine Learning Algorithms: Analyzes leads based on behavior and interactions, aiding in prioritizing high-potential conversions.

4. Data Cleansing with AI:

  • Deduplication and Enrichment: Uses AI to deduplicate, log, and enrich contact and company information, ensuring data accuracy.

5. Conversational Bots:

  • Natural Language Processing: Provides personalized, real-time customer support and answers through conversational bots.

Pricing:

Free Plan:

  • Inclusions: AI content assistant, ChatBot builder, and ChatSpot command tools.

Starter Plan:

  • Starting at: $18 per month.
  • Features: Foundational CRM tools, AI content assistant.

Professional Plan:

  • Starting at: $1600 per month.
  • Additional Features: Predictive lead scoring, email sentiment analysis, versatile chatbots, content recommendations, sales forecasting.

Enterprise Plan:

  • Custom Pricing: Available.
  • Advanced Features: Automated A/B testing, extensive AI capabilities.

Freshsales CRM

Best AI CRM Tools : Freshsales website interface

Freshsales is a unified CRM software designed to consolidate customer data and empower sales teams to deliver personalized customer experiences.

It incorporates AI-powered features to enhance contact scoring, engagement, and communication across various channels.

The CRM platform also offers insights, customizable views, and integration capabilities for a comprehensive customer management experience.

Key Features of Freshsales:

1. Customer Profile:

  • Unified View: Provides a comprehensive customer profile, including personal details, deals, accounts, conversations, tasks, meetings, and activities in a timeline view.
  • AI-Powered Contact Scoring: Identifies high-intent leads with customizable AI-powered contact scoring based on business-specific factors.

2. Multichannel Engagement:

  • Communication Options: Enables engagement via email, phone, SMS, website chat, WhatsApp, and social channels.
  • Sales Sequences: Facilitates contact nurturing through a series of touchpoints based on engagement with campaigns.

3. Visual Sales Pipeline:

  • Revenue Conversion Views: Offers different views of deals converting into revenue, allowing quick identification of bottlenecks.
  • Customizable Pipeline: Tailor the pipeline to match the sales process and create/send documents like quotes and proposals.

4. E-commerce CRM Integration:

  • Freshmarketer Integration: Tailored CRM for e-commerce needs with native integration with Shopify and Woocommerce.

5. Reports and Dashboards:

  • Performance Measurement: Tracks sales and team performance through reports and dashboards.
  • Pipeline Analysis: Provides insights into deals created, closed over time, and identifies lost reasons.

Pricing:

Growth Plan (Free):

  • Inclusions: Freddy AI for lead scoring.

Pro Plan:

  • Price: $47/user/month.
  • Additional Features: Enhanced AI features like data deduplication, deal insights, next-best actions feedback.

Salesforce AI CRM

Salesforce Sales Cloud is a renowned AI CRM software designed to elevate sales and customer relationship management. Its standout feature is Einstein AI, offering powerful capabilities for deep insights, automation, and personalized recommendations.

Salesforce Sales Cloud is highly customizable and scalable, making it suitable for businesses of all sizes. It stands out with comprehensive sales management tools, including lead tracking, opportunity management, and intelligent forecasting.

Key Features of Salesforce:

1. AI-Powered Insights:

  • Einstein AI analyzes customer data to provide personalized recommendations and offers.
  • Utilizes natural language processing for engaging leads across various channels with personalized content.

2. Automated Next Best Actions:

  • Analyzes customer behavior to suggest the next best action for sales reps, ensuring timely communication and follow-ups.
  • Detects customer sentiment, intent, and urgency, routing them to the appropriate service representative.

3. Customizable and Scalable:

  • Highly customizable platform adaptable to diverse business needs.
  • Scales alongside business growth, suitable for startups to large enterprises.

Pricing:

  • Starter: $25 per user per month
  • Professional: $80 per user per month
  • Enterprise: $165 per user per month
  • Unlimited: $330 per user per month

ClickUp

ClickUp AI powered CRM tool

ClickUp stands out as an all-in-one productivity platform with a focus on customizable project management. While not designed as a traditional CRM, it offers a versatile work management system that can be tailored to any business function, including sales, marketing, service, and more.

ClickUp incorporates AI features, particularly in content management, making it a unique alternative to traditional CRM systems.

Key Features of Clickup:

1. AI-Powered Content Management:

  • ClickUp’s AI Assistant enables hands-free content management.
  • Capabilities include content generation, outlining, editing, and summarizing written content.
  • AI features are role-based, catering to specific responsibilities within teams.

2. Customizable CRM Template:

  • Offers a customizable CRM template for quick setup tailored to individual business needs.
  • ClickUp AI enhances CRM functionality, generating emails, scripts, and responses to foster meaningful relationships.

3. Workflow Automation:

  • Provides workflow automation with AI features to streamline tasks, summarize customer interactions, and identify action items.
  • Offers over 15 custom views, including Calendar, List, Table, and Kanban-like Board views.

4. Real-Time Collaboration:

  • Facilitates real-time collaboration through chat features, whiteboards for visual collaboration, and document sharing.
  • Supports commenting, proofing, and annotating designs directly within ClickUp.

Pricing:

  • Free Forever
  • Unlimited: $10 per user per month ($7 billed annually)
  • Business: $19 per user per month ($12 billed annually)
  • Enterprise: Contact sales (custom pricing)

(ClickUp AI features can be added to any paid ClickUp plan for an additional $5 per month)

What is AI-based CRM?

An AI-based CRM, or Artificial Intelligence Customer Relationship Management, refers to a CRM system that integrates artificial intelligence technologies to enhance its capabilities. These AI features may include predictive analytics, machine learning, natural language processing, and automation. The goal is to automate tasks, provide intelligent insights, and improve customer interactions based on data analysis.
